The Big Ten Showdown: Oregon vs. Ohio State

This highly anticipated matchup features two powerhouse programs with contrasting styles. Ohio State boasts the nation’s top defense, allowing a mere 6.80 points per game, while Oregon’s offense is firing on all cylinders, averaging 35.0 points per game. The Buckeyes, led by their formidable defense, will look to stifle the Ducks’ high-octane attack. The latest odds from SportsLine list Ohio State as 3-point favorites on the road, setting the stage for a nail-biting contest.

Fans can expect a battle of wills, with Ohio State’s defense aiming to assert its dominance against Oregon’s dynamic playmakers. The outcome of this game could have far-reaching consequences, not only for the teams involved but also for the College Football Playoff picture.

Trends to Consider

As you prepare for Week 7, it’s essential to be aware of notable betting trends. For instance, Alabama has been dominant at home, boasting an 8-0 record in their last eight games at Bryant-Denny Stadium. Additionally, the total has gone over in five of Alabama’s last seven games against South Carolina, making the Over (50.5) an intriguing option for bettors.
